Immediate temperature modifications.


Extreme temperature adjustments in our pipelines can create them to increase as well as acquire all of a sudden. This growth and also contraction might cause splits in the pipes, especially if the temperature are listed below cold.

Rusty water systems


As time goes by, your plumbing system ages and rust such as corrosion may begin eating away the pipes. This might be the reason for discoloration or bending on your pipes. This requires an inspection with your plumber quickly. Think about replacing the pipes given that they are at a higher risk of rust than the more recent models if our plumbing system is old.

Defective Pipe Joints


The point at which your pipelines connect is regularly the weakest web link in the waterline. Pipe joints can deteriorate gradually, causing water leaks. The bulk of pipe joints are not quickly noticeable. If you have loud pipelines that make ticking or banging noises, especially when the warm water is activated, your pipeline joints are most likely under a great deal of pressure. It is suggested to have your plumber evaluate your system once a year.

Elbowing in roots


A lot of water leakages begin outside the house instead of inside it. If you observe an abrupt decline in water pressure, claim in your faucet, take time to go out and also examine your yard. You might discover damp patches or sinkholes in your lawn, which might indicate that tree roots are attacking water lines triggering water to permeate out. You can have your plumber check for intrusion, especially if you have trees or shrubs near your residential or commercial property.

Tell-Tale Signs of a Water Leak


The Sound of Running Water


If you’re hearing water running, your first step should be to check your faucets, toilet valves, and outdoor spigots. If everything if status quo, take an exact reading of your water meter and don’t use the water for a few hours. Then, take another meter reading. If there has been no change, that means water is not running (and maybe it’s time to have your hearing checked!). If the reading has changed, however, this indicates that water is indeed flowing and you most likely have a leak.

Foul Odors


If there’s an unpleasant smell in your home and you can’t locate the source, don’t just light a candle or spray some Febreze. Funky smells are often due to mold and mildew, which spread fast under ideal conditions (optimal temperature and level of humidity). Growth begins within about 24-48 hours, and spores start to colonize in 3-12 days, becoming visible to the eye within about 18 days. If you think the odor is leak-related, get a plumber out as soon as possible to mitigate damage from rapid fungi growth (and rid your home of the foul odor).


Overgrowth in the Lawn


Unless you didn’t fertilize your lawn evenly, a lush patch of grass in a select area of your lawn, or concentrated wet spots, indicate pipe leakage which is acting as a fertilizer. Left untreated, hazardous bacteria in the underground waste will quickly turn into a messy situation, going from lush growth to lawn destruction.


Wall Cracks


Over time, even the littlest of leaks can cause cracks in the foundation of your home and compromise the entire structure. How does it happen? The leak continues hammering away at the same spot in the ground beneath your home, eventually causing it to shift slightly. Now, you’d never feel this shift, but your walls will. This can be a very dangerous situation, so if you’re seeing vertical or diagonal cracking in your walls it’s best to call a plumber right away.
